  3. @_Ben_ Really like your thoughts process on tactical side of the game. I`m in one boat with you in developing 4231 with my Freiburg side. Our princips of 3-2 build-up are very similar though I`ve found for myself a little trick to make it more dinamic and at the same time not losing its defensive efficiency. Instead of standard IFB-L-BPD-IFB I went with IFB-L-BPD-FB(S) with PI for FB sit narrow, hold shape, run wide with the ball. It looks like this in early phases. Though sometimes depending on situation FB acts like more traditional fullback running down the side leaving 2-2 rest defense (which is ok unless you are facing top class opponent who has high numbers in attack and wanting to hit you on counter). It also allowed me to use IF on that side instead of winger as I got more width. But generally It doesn`t help me with results . In Bundesliga first season all opponents geggenpress you like mad and It`s quite annoying. We don`t have time and space for creating good number of quality chances unless we hit opponents on counter-attacks. Anyway I think you are doing great job here. Patience and tactical consistency will be rewarded.
